Thieves break in to Salvation Army safe
DANVILLE – Danville police are investigating a burglary Saturday at The Salvation Army in Danville in which thieves stole more than $250 and caused at least $2,500 in damage.
While shaken by the break-in, a Salvation Army minister said the incident brought the small congregation even closer together.
